A great place to begin your journey is on freelancing platforms like Upwork and Fiverr. These websites connect writers with clients from all over the world, offering a wide range of opportunities to earn money writing simple content. On Upwork, you can create a profile showcasing your skills and apply to jobs that interest you, while Fiverr allows you to set up your own “gigs” and let clients come to you. Both platforms feature secure ways to chat and get paid, so managing jobs is smooth and reliable.
Another site worth checking out is Textbroker, which links writers to clients wanting short-form content like blogs, web pages, and product blurbs. Writers are assigned a rating based on a writing sample, which determines the rates they can earn. As you build your skills and reputation, you can move up the ranks and earn more per word or per project.
iWriter is another site that matches writers to clients looking for quick, simple content. It’s great for beginners because there’s no long application process. Once you’re accepted, you can choose from a range of writing jobs that match your interests and skill level. As you complete projects and receive positive reviews, you can unlock higher-paying opportunities and build a steady income stream.
Beyond these platforms, websites like Rev and TranscribeMe offer writing-adjacent jobs that involve transcription work—turning audio or video content into written text. These roles call for good listening and careful attention, and they’re an excellent stepping stone into online writing if you like working with words in a different way.
